Villa move for French starletHoullier eyes Le Havre raid for FofanaLast updated: 23rd December 2010 Fofana: Villa targetSkysports.com understands Aston Villa are closing in on the signing of French youngster Gueida Fofana.Villa boss Gerard Houllier has targeted the highly-rated Le Havre midfielder as he looks to bolster his squad in the January transfer window.Fofana impressed during last summer's European Under 19 Championships captaining France to success in the tournament.Le Havre are resigned to losing Fofana with a number of clubs across Europe keeping tabs on his situation.However, Villa are hoping to steal a march on their rivals by tabling an offer to Le Havre for the 19-year-old.Houllier knows all about Fofana from his time as Technical Director for the French Football Federation and he is a big fan of the defensive midfielder.Villa are hoping to agree a fee with Le Havre as they look to tie up a deal to bring Fofana to the club when the transfer window reopens

David Beckham's hopes of a dream return to Manchester United have been crushed by Sir Alex Ferguson, while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ger does not have room in his squad. Beckham has said that he would only return to the Premier League with United, where he won six titles before moving to Real Madrid in 2003, and he has snubbed interest from Everton.But United boss Ferguson has no interest in signing his former player because he thinks that at 35 years of age the midfielder is too old."I don't think so with David at his age," said Ferguson. "I have never signed a player at that age have I?"Arsenal have also been linked with Beckham after he trained with the North London club in 2008 and Wenger has admitted that he would complete the signing, but there is not room in the Emirates Stadium squad.The Gunners boss said in The Sun: "I would consider signing David Beckham, but we have (Theo) Walcott, (Samir) Nasri, (Tomas) Rosicky, (Andrey) Arshavin and (Emmanuel) Eboue who can play on the flanks."

Anderlecht's reported Chelsea target Romelu Lukaku has ruled out a move in the winter transfer window, but could be prepared to look elsewhere at the end of the season. The teenage striker has proved a smash hit at club level, and with Belgium, over the last couple of seasons and he has been linked with a host of European clubs.Chelsea are thought to be considering a bid, but rumour has suggested that Manchester United and Tottenham are also interested in the 17-year-old. However, Lukaku has told Lesoir website: "We'll see in June, but for now I don't want to hear about it. I feel happy at Anderlecht."He added: "I do not feel under pressure, but I am ready for the big jump when the time comes. I am very ambitious."I will then do everything to convince people that I was worth so much money."
